Breathing Deep at Walnut Canyon Cabins
Perched in the hills above Fredericksburg, Walnut Canyon Cabins delivered something I hadn’t felt in a long time: stillness with a view. The landscape rolled out endlessly, all green and gold, and the sky stretched so wide it felt like I could exhale into it. The cabin itself was simple and clean with just enough touches to feel special—soft sheets, local art, and windows that framed the Texas Hill Country like a painting. One sunset, wine in hand, I caught myself thinking, “I’m not in a hurry to go anywhere else.”
What I Loved Most: Sitting on the private deck after dark, wrapped in a blanket, watching the stars flicker awake in total silence. It was like the whole night had paused just for me.
My highlights? Breakfast at Emma + Ollie in downtown Fredericksburg. I ordered the avocado toast topped with a poached egg and chili honey, served with crispy breakfast potatoes and fresh-pressed orange juice. It was bright, fresh, and the kind of morning I wanted to linger in.
Travel Tips:
- Drive Time from San Antonio: ~1.5 hours north
- Vibe: Hilltop solitude, rustic-chic, nature-focused
- Highlights: Panoramic views, stargazing, peaceful hiking trails
- Best Time to Visit: Spring for wildflowers or early fall for cooler evenings
- Cost: Mid-range cabin rates
- Hours: Self-check-in available after 3pm
- Address: 503 Deer Rd, Fredericksburg, TX 78624
